And the winner is …

The UWSU election results have been revealed!

Over 3000 votes were cast during the week across all the campuses, with Regent Street managing to take the most votes.

Your new officers are as follows:

President – Robin Law

VP Activities – Natasha McGechan

VP Communications – Chris Jones

VP Education – Jade Baker

Student Trustees – Fatima Hagi & Craig Smith

Vote vote vote!

Voting has opened in the most important elections of the year.

No we aren’t talking about the battle between Cameron, Brown and Clegg – we are talking about the UWSU student elections.

Voting opened on Monday and is open until 7pm this Thursday. You can cast your vote on any campus at the following locations:

  • Harrow – near the refectory
  • Little Titchfield – in the foyer
  • Cavendish – in the foyer
  • Regents Street – in the foyer
  • Marylebone – near the bookshop

You will need your Westminster ID card in order to vote. If you want more information on the candidates and to see what they want to change, head over to the UWSU website for interviews with some of the candidates.
